For years, intermittent fasting was marketed as the ultimate metabolic shortcut. The premise was elegantly simple: by alternating periods of normal eating with windows of total or near-total abstinence, practitioners could bypass the body’s "starvation mode." This physiological adaptation, which slows the metabolism during sustained calorie restriction, has long been the enemy of traditional dieting. Fasting promised to trick the body into burning fat without triggering its defensive slowdown.
However, as the first wave of long-term clinical studies reaches its conclusion, the biological reality is proving far less revolutionary. Recent research suggests that intermittent fasting offers no consistent advantage over standard, continuous low-calorie diets for weight loss. The metabolic "hack" appears to be more of a placebo effect of timing; ultimately, the body responds to the net energy deficit regardless of the schedule.
More concerning are the anecdotal and clinical reports of unintended side effects that were often left out of the initial hype. Chief among them is telogen effluvium—a temporary but distressing thinning of the hair. When the body is subjected to the physiological stress of erratic nutrient intake or rapid weight shifts, it often deprioritizes non-essential functions like hair growth. What was once sold as a frictionless path to health is revealing itself to be another system of trade-offs, reminding us that there are rarely shortcuts in human biology.
